Forex Strategies Explained for Beginners
A forex trading strategy is simply a structured approach to buying and selling currency pairs. It helps you decide:
- the right moment to open a position
When to close your position
How much risk to take
Without a strategy, you’re trading emotionally—and that’s not sustainable.
Easy Forex Strategies to Start With
Riding the Trend Strategy
This is a great starting point.
The concept is straightforward: trade in the direction of the market trend.
If the market is going up → consider buying
If the market is going down → look for chances to sell
Example:
Let’s say EUR/USD has been rising steadily. You wait for a small pullback, then enter a buy trade expecting the trend to continue.
Key Level Trading
Price respects key levels repeatedly called support and resistance.
Support = a price level where the market tends to stop falling
Resistance = a zone where price meets selling pressure
Example:
If price keeps bouncing off 1.1000, you might buy near that level. If it keeps rejecting 1.1200, you might open short trades read more near that level.
Momentum Breakout Strategy
This strategy focuses on strong moves when price breaks out of a range.
Understanding Breakouts
When price breaks:
Above resistance → potential buy signal
Below support → possible bearish entry
Example:
If a pair has been stuck between 1.2000 and 1.2100, and it suddenly breaks above 1.2100, traders may jump in long expecting further movement upward.
Scalping Strategy
This method requires quick reactions. Traders aim to make multiple micro-profits throughout the day.
Scalping Essentials
Trades last brief periods
Requires fast execution skills
Example:
You might enter and exit quickly after gaining just a few pips.
Important: this strategy can be mentally demanding.
Swing Trading Strategy
This is a more relaxed style. Trades are held for extended timeframes.
Why Traders Use Swing Trading
Traders aim to capture bigger trends.
Example:
You identify an uptrend and stay in the position longer to maximize profit.
